**Postmortem timeline — Farelight pricing experiment**

14:22 — On-call paged after checkout conversions dropped sharply on the Farelight platform. Investigation showed the ticket-pricing experiment had begun serving the treatment price to 100% of traffic instead of the intended 10% split, due to a misconfigured rollout flag pushed earlier that afternoon. Experiment was halted at 14:41 and prices reverted. The deploy responsible was identified by the token recorded below.

session token of fadug-hahap = htk3_554

Subject: DR drill results — Quillhopper queue-depth autoscaler

Hi,

As part of Thursday's disaster-recovery drill, we failed over the Quillhopper autoscaler to the standby region and verified it resumed scaling within 90 seconds of queue-depth signal loss. Scale-down hysteresis behaved as documented, and no consumer lag exceeded threshold. Full telemetry is attached for your review. To reconstitute the sealed drill credentials in the standby region, operators used the recovery passphrase recorded here:

vault phrase of kagep-bagep = sorion-pelix-sorax-norok-gileth-eliix-lamvan

### Changed Defaults — Deep-Link Routing

As of release 9.2, the Lanternfall mobile app routes unmatched deep links to the in-app search screen instead of the home tab. Support should expect fewer "link does nothing" reports, but escalations about unexpected search results may rise. The routing service now ships with the following default values.

settings of bafof-tagep:
[frador]
port = 9300
region = west-1
host = frador.norvacorp.corp
timeout_ms = 3000
retries = 5

Ticket: SketchLoom undo/redo service auth failing

Hey sec review folks — the history service behind SketchLoom's diagram editor (the thing that stores undo/redo snapshots) started rejecting calls Tuesday. Root cause: the service credential expired and nobody got the renewal ping. Undo works locally but redo across sessions is dead. Marta rotated the credential this morning and confirmed the history stack replays cleanly. Flagging here for audit trail purposes. The replacement key for the snapshot service is below.

API key for kageg-yawip: vxb15-hPYGepB2Ktrw1iB